Xenia Hotels & Resorts Poised for Key Earnings Announcement Amid Recovery Insights

Xenia Hotels & Resorts (XHR) prepares for its quarterly earnings announcement set for August 1, 2025, a significant moment for the company as it navigates the post-pandemic landscape of the hospitality industry. As XHR focuses on acquiring and owning premium-located, upscale hotels, the upcoming report is expected to shed light on its operational effectiveness and market positioning. Analysts anticipate the presentation will highlight critical performance indicators, such as revenue per available room (RevPAR), average daily rate (ADR), and occupancy rates, which are vital metrics reflecting the demand for hotel accommodations and the company’s recovery trajectory.

In the face of rising interest rates and inflation, XHR's commentary on consumer spending and travel behaviors will be pivotal. The hospitality sector experiences fluctuations due to external economic factors, and stakeholders will closely examine how these elements affect XHR’s strategy and performance. The last quarter showed promise, with the company reporting year-over-year revenue growth, driven by a surge in travel and tourism. This positive momentum could set an optimistic tone for the forthcoming earnings release, allowing investors to gauge the effectiveness of XHR's operational adjustments in a recovering market.

As Xenia Hotels & Resorts approaches the earnings announcement, investor interest will also center on guidance for the remainder of the year. Clarity regarding the company’s plans for expansion and capital allocation is essential for stakeholders looking to understand XHR's future direction in the competitive hospitality sector.
